Frequently Asked Questions

How much does interior painting typically cost in Amersham?
Prices vary by room size, wall condition, and paint quality. Most Amersham decorators quote per room or by the day. Request quotes from multiple local painters for comparison.
Do Amersham painters handle listed property and heritage decoration work?
Many Amersham decorators specialise in period properties and understand conservation area requirements. Ask about experience with listed homes when booking your painter.
How quickly can a painter and decorator start work in Amersham?
Lead times depend on current job schedules. Domestic projects often begin within 2–4 weeks. Commercial work may have shorter turnarounds depending on scope and painter availability.
